We only stayed here because Santa Fe RV parks jack up their prices for the Albuquerque Balloon Festival. One park quoted us $290/week! We see no reason for this and probably won't return to Santa Fe because of this. This park in ugly. It's just a gravel parking lot. It has no restrooms. It is next to the highway and very noisy. The park is across the highway from the casino. It is about 1/4 mi. south of the overpass of Hwy 502. It is next to the Phillips 66 station. We got a $22.50 rate for Good Sam. This park is 13 miles north of Santa Fe. We camped here in a Motorhome.

A less expensive alternative to the established, private RV parks in the area. This park, recently completed by a local Native American tribe (in conjunction with an infusion of cash for the upgrading and expanding of their casino), is a crushed rock/railroad tie parking area, opposite the Cities of Gold casino, about 10 miles North of the Santa Fe Plaza. No trees, shrubs, cement, grass, but it is right next door to a Phillips 66 Station (which they also own). You don't have to gamble if you stay, but, I'm sure it would be a more pleasant experience, as it is quite barren. We camped here in a Motorhome.

The only way I can describe this RV campground we stayed in is.... Being stranded on the side of the highway with electricity..... When we arrived we were told that they didn't have any water over the weekend because there was such heavy use. Guess the tank had to refill. This is just too close to the highway. I would NOT bring children to this area. All of the campgrounds in the park are right off of the highway, don't know what they were thinking!! I would pass on this State Park. We left 3 days early and would never go back. There is a campground just before you get into the state park (Santa Fe Nat. Forest) called Black Canyon. This is off of the highway and it looks like they just remodeled the campsites and restrooms. No electric, but there is water located along the interior road. We're 35 ft.(& towing) and there were a few sites that we would have been able to fit into. They also have tent site pads. They are on the reservation system but do have first come sites. At least this would be better then camping on the road. We camped here in a Motorhome.

We found this park in a brochure for Santa Fe which stated "RV's welcome". We tried to call ahead for info but got the park ranger voicemail. They never returned our calls. We went anyway, unfortunately. They only had a dozen or so RV sites right alongside the road, all back in, on a grade, with a ditch alongside the road, and since we have a 39' 5th wheel it was nearly impossible. But being that this park is about 8 miles up a mountain from downtown Santa Fe, with steep grades, switchbacks and hairpin turns, it was too late to turn back for the night, so we managed, not without stress! No water, only electric, no amenities, and a very busy road this time of year due to a ski area further up the mountain. It was a beautiful drive and gorgeous scenery, but don't try it with a big rig. We camped here in a Fifth Wheel.

Plusses are very clean, facilities in very good condition. Minuses are very few and poor quality spaces for motorhomes over 30 feet, very limited number of electric only hookups (less than 10). Biggest problem is camping area is bisected by road to Santa Fe Ski Valley and traffic noise very intrusive. Best for pop ups, truck campers and very small trailers or fifth wheels. Best camping sites by far in the more primitive side of the park east of roadway. A couple sites there that can handle a 30 foot MH but no reservations. We camped here in a Motorhome.

We came here because the park is on the bus line and convenient to the great stores and such on Cerrillos Rd., plus it has the cheapest weekly rate in the area. There is free wifi and cable, and the park is quieter than you would expect for its location. Too bad it's something of a dump. The bathhouse "cleaning" achieves little, and that's also the home of 2 washers and dryers, right in the restrooms- very unusual. Interesting mix of beat up old trailers and motorhomes along the perimeter, and large fancy rigs in the pull-thru sites, which cost more. Large area for dogs in the back, and a small playground. Families around, full-time residents. Next time we'll look at the other parks first. We camped here in a Motorhome.
